Setting Up Windows 11 Virtual Machines

Setting up a Windows 11 virtual machine is a straightforward process, especially with the variety of virtual machine platforms available in the market. Popular choices include VMware, Hyper-V, and Parallels. Parallels, in particular, has gained recognition for its compatibility with M1 processors, making it an ideal choice for users of newer Mac devices.

Creating a Windows 11 virtual machine on Parallels is a seamless process. Start by downloading the Parallels Desktop software and following the on-screen instructions to set up your virtual environment. With Parallels, you can easily run Windows 11 alongside your macOS, allowing for a smooth and integrated experience.

Exploring Unique Features of Windows 11

Windows 11 offers a range of unique features that cater to different user needs. If you're exploring Windows 11 for IoT (Internet of Things) applications, the Windows 11 IoT edition provides specialized tools and functionalities to support your projects. On the other hand, Windows 11 S is a streamlined version of the operating system, focusing on security and performance.

For those looking to access a wider range of apps on Windows 11, the inclusion of the Amazon Appstore opens up a world of possibilities. By integrating the Amazon Appstore into Windows 11, users gain access to a diverse selection of apps and services, enhancing the overall user experience.

When it comes to troubleshooting and monitoring system events, the Event Viewer in Windows 11 proves to be a valuable tool. By examining event logs and tracking system activities, users can gain insights into system performance and identify potential issues before they escalate.

Enhancing Windows 11 with Third-Party Tools

While Windows 11 offers a range of built-in features, users can further enhance their experience by installing third-party tools and applications. For example, installing Chrome and Internet Explorer on Windows 11 provides users with additional browser options and flexibility in their browsing experience.

Parallels Desktop for M1 and M2 processors offers advanced features and optimizations to maximize the performance of your virtual machine. Whether you're a developer, designer, or casual user, Parallels provides a seamless virtual environment for running Windows 11 on your Mac device.

PowerToys is another valuable tool for customizing and optimizing Windows 11. With PowerToys, users can personalize their desktop, enhance productivity, and streamline their workflow. From window management to keyboard shortcuts, PowerToys offers a range of utilities to improve the user experience.
